+ // Callbacks of asynchronous operations of GATT services, characteristics and
+ // descriptors.
+ typedef base::Callback<void(HRESULT)> HResultCallback;
+ typedef base::Callback<void(PBTH_LE_GATT_SERVICE, uint16_t, HRESULT)>
+ GetGattIncludedServicesCallback;
+ typedef base::Callback<void(PBTH_LE_GATT_CHARACTERISTIC, uint16_t, HRESULT)>
+ GetGattIncludedCharacteristicsCallback;
+ typedef base::Callback<void(PBTH_LE_GATT_CHARACTERISTIC_VALUE, HRESULT)>
+ ReadCharacteristicValueCallback;
+ typedef base::Callback<void(PBTH_LE_GATT_DESCRIPTOR, uint16_t, HRESULT)>
+ GetGattIncludedDescriptorsCallback;
+ typedef base::Callback<void(PBTH_LE_GATT_DESCRIPTOR_VALUE, HRESULT)>
+ ReadDescriptorValueCallback;
+ typedef base::Callback<void(BLUETOOTH_GATT_EVENT_HANDLE, HRESULT)>
+ GattEventRegistrationCallback;
+
+ // Get all included services of a given service. The service is uniquely
+ // identified by its |uuid| and |attribute_handle| on service device
+ // |service_path|. The result is returned asynchronously through |callback|.
+ void PostGetGattIncludedServices(
+ const base::FilePath& service_path,
+ const BluetoothUUID& uuid,
+ uint16_t attribute_handle,
+ const GetGattIncludedServicesCallback& callback);
+
+ // Get all included characteristics of a given service. The service is
+ // uniquely identified by its |uuid| and |attribute_handle| on service device
+ // |service_path|. The result is returned asynchronously through |callback|.
+ void PostGetGattIncludedCharacteristics(
+ const base::FilePath& service_path,
+ const BluetoothUUID& uuid,
+ uint16_t attribute_handle,
+ const GetGattIncludedCharacteristicsCallback& callback);
+
+ // Read the value of a given |characteristic| in service |service_path|. The
+ // result is returned asynchronously through |callback|.
+ void PostReadCharacteristicValue(
+ const base::FilePath& device_path,
+ const PBTH_LE_GATT_CHARACTERISTIC characteristic,
+ const ReadCharacteristicValueCallback& callback);
+
+ // Write the value of a given |characteristic| in service |service_path| with
+ // the |new_value|. The operation result is returned asynchronously through
+ // |callback|.
+ void PostWriteCharacteristicValue(
+ const base::FilePath& service_path,
+ const PBTH_LE_GATT_CHARACTERISTIC characteristic,
+ const std::vector<uint8_t>& new_value,
+ const HResultCallback& callback);
+
+ // Reliable write the value of a given |characteristic| in service
+ // |service_path| with the |new_value|. The operation result is returned
+ // asynchronously through |callback|.
+ void PostReliableWriteCharacteristicValue(
+ const base::FilePath& service_path,
+ const PBTH_LE_GATT_CHARACTERISTIC characteristic,
+ const std::vector<uint8_t>& new_value,
+ const HResultCallback& callback);
+
+ // Get included descriptors of a given |characterisitc| in service
+ // |service_path|. The result is returned asynchronously through |callback|.
+ void PostGetGattIncludedDescriptors(
+ const base::FilePath& service_path,
+ const PBTH_LE_GATT_CHARACTERISTIC characteristic,
+ const GetGattIncludedDescriptorsCallback& callback);
+
+ // Read a given |descriptor| value in service |service_path|. The result is
+ // returned asynchronously through |callback|.
+ void PostReadDescriptorValue(const base::FilePath& service_path,
+ const PBTH_LE_GATT_DESCRIPTOR descriptor,
+ const ReadDescriptorValueCallback& callback);
+
+ // Write a given |descriptor| value in service |service_path| with the
+ // |new_value|. The operation result is returned asynchronously through
+ // |callback|.
+ void PostWriteDescriptorValue(const base::FilePath& service_path,
+ const PBTH_LE_GATT_DESCRIPTOR descriptor,
+ const std::vector<uint8_t>& new_value,
+ const HResultCallback& callback);
+
+ // Register a given |characteristic|'s value change notification of a service
+ // |service_path| with |registered_callback|. |context| is the given void
+ // pointer send back to caller through |registered_callback|. The operation
+ // result is returned asynchronously through |callback|.
+ void PostRegisterCharacteristicValueChangedEvent(
+ const base::FilePath& service_path,
+ const PBTH_LE_GATT_CHARACTERISTIC characteristic,
+ const GattEventRegistrationCallback& callback,
+ PFNBLUETOOTH_GATT_EVENT_CALLBACK registered_callback,
+ void* context);
+
+ // Unregister characteristic value change notification. |event_handle| was
+ // returned by PostRegisterCharacteristicValueChangedEvent.
+ void UnregisterCharacteristicValueChangedEvent(
+ BLUETOOTH_GATT_EVENT_HANDLE event_handle);
+
+ BluetoothUUID BluetoothLowEnergyUuidToBluetoothUuid(
+ const BTH_LE_UUID& bth_le_uuid);
+
